Exegesis
The locative phrase bechol bamot {בְּכָל־בָּמוֹת | bə-ḵāl bāmôṯ} ‘in all the high places’ emphasizes the widespread nature of the act.
Root and etymology
b-m-hbet–mem–he
“high place”
In context — 2 Kings 17:11
And they burned incense there in all the high places like the nations whom the LORD had exiled from before them, and they did evil things to provoke the LORD.
